Controlling Blinking frequency using TSI Slider

Dependencies:   mbed tsi_sensor

main.cpp

Committer:
sivaieee
Date:
2016-11-14
Revision:
5:feab406f054b
Parent:
4:fe602d6e48d9

File content as of revision 5:feab406f054b:

#include "mbed.h"
#include "tsi_sensor.h"

/* This defines will be replaced by PinNames soon */
#if defined (TARGET_KL25Z) || defined (TARGET_KL46Z)
  #define ELEC0 9
  #define ELEC1 10
#elif defined (TARGET_KL05Z)
  #define ELEC0 9
  #define ELEC1 8
#else
  #error TARGET NOT DEFINED
#endif

int main(void) {
    PwmOut led(LED_GREEN);
    TSIAnalogSlider tsi(ELEC0, ELEC1, 40);
    float x;
    x  = 0.1;
    while (true) {
       led = !led;
       wait(x);
       x = tsi.readPercentage();
    
    }
}